### Launchium vs Competitors

We believe in transparency. Here's how Launchium compares to other token launch platforms:

<table><thead><tr><th>Feature</th><th>Launchium</th><th>Pump.fun</th><th width="153.3125">Believe</th></tr></thead><tbody><tr><td><strong>Launch Methods</strong></td><td>Twitter, TikTok*, Reddit*, Telegram*, Meta*, Web</td><td>Web only</td><td>Twitter, Web</td></tr><tr><td><strong>Mobile App</strong></td><td>Coming Q3 2025</td><td>No</td><td>Yes</td></tr><tr><td><strong>Creator Rewards</strong></td><td>1% (>55K mcap)</td><td>0.5%</td><td>1% (>55K mcap)</td></tr><tr><td><strong>Success Rate</strong></td><td>Community-focused approach</td><td>1/10,000 projects</td><td>1/100 projects</td></tr><tr><td><strong>Spam Protection</strong></td><td>Anthropic AI-powered</td><td>None</td><td>None</td></tr><tr><td><strong>Buy &#x26; Burn</strong></td><td>Weekly burns (50% revenue)</td><td>No</td><td>No</td></tr><tr><td><strong>Platform Token</strong></td><td>LNCHM with utility</td><td>No</td><td>LAUNCHCOIN</td></tr><tr><td><strong>Liquidity Lock</strong></td><td>100% permanent</td><td>Yes</td><td>Yes</td></tr><tr><td><strong>Multi-platform</strong></td><td>3B+ user reach</td><td>Limited</td><td>Limited</td></tr><tr><td><strong>AI Validation</strong></td><td>Dual AI system</td><td>No</td><td>No</td></tr></tbody></table>

\*Coming soon
